Look for widespread missing or curled shingles, repeated leaks, large areas of rot or sagging, multiple prior patch repairs, or a roof age near or beyond its expected lifespan. A professional inspection will determine whether repair or replacement is best.
Cost depends on roof size and pitch, materials chosen, number of layers to remove, complexity of flashing and penetrations, ventilation needs, disposal costs, local permit fees, and any structural repairs. Request a written on-site estimate for an accurate price.
Most standard residential roof replacements take 1–3 days once work begins, depending on roof size, complexity, weather, and whether decking repair is needed. Larger or more complex projects can take longer.
Common options include asphalt shingles, metal, tile, slate, and synthetic roofing. Choose based on budget, local climate, aesthetic preferences, and expected lifespan. A contractor can review pros and cons for your property and provide material samples.
Yes. Manufacturers provide material warranties that vary by product, and reputable contractors typically offer workmanship warranties. Always get warranty details in writing and understand what is and is not covered.
Typically yes. Licensed contractors commonly obtain necessary permits and schedule required inspections, but you should confirm this is included in your written estimate before work starts.
Clear vehicles from driveways, move outdoor furniture and valuables away from the work area, secure pets indoors, trim low branches if requested, and notify neighbors if heavy equipment or driveway access will be used.
Crews should follow OSHA-recommended safety practices, use fall protection, protect landscaping and exterior surfaces with tarps, perform daily cleanup, and use magnetic sweepers to remove nails. A final walkthrough should confirm site cleanup and project completion.
Document damage with photos, obtain a prompt professional inspection, keep receipts for temporary repairs, and work with your adjuster. The contractor can provide estimates and help explain needed repairs, but you should confirm coverage and claim steps with your insurer.
Yes. Emergency services typically include temporary tarping to stop active leaks and prevent further interior damage until permanent repairs or replacement can be scheduled.
A comprehensive estimate should list scope of work, materials and brands, tear-off versus overlay details, underlayment and flashing upgrades, ventilation changes, disposal and permit fees, project timeline, warranty information, and payment terms.
